Business Context and Reporting Period
Company: Trisalus Life Sciences, Inc. (TLSI)
Filing Type: Form 10-Q (Unaudited)
Reporting Period: Three months ended March 31, 2025
Business Overview: Trisalus is an oncology-focused medical technology company developing Pressure Enabled Drug Delivery (PEDD) systems (TriNav) and the investigational immunotherapeutic nelitolimod. The company operates as a single reporting segment.

Material Changes vs. Prior Period
- Revenue Growth: Revenue increased 42.0% to $9.2 million, driven by a $2.7 million increase in TriNav sales.
- Operating Expenses:
- R&D: Decreased 43.6% to $3.3 million due to reduced clinical trial expenses for nelitolimod and lower headcount costs.
- Sales & Marketing: Remained flat at $6.7 million; increased headcount costs were offset by reduced consultant usage.
- G&A: Increased 7.4% to $5.0 million, primarily due to timing of audit and filing expenses.
- Interest Expense: Increased significantly to $1.2 million (from $3k) due to the utilization of the OrbiMed Credit Agreement.
- Debt Financing: The company drew a $10.0 million First Delayed Draw Term Loan in February 2025 after meeting revenue targets. Total long-term debt increased to $31.7 million.
- Non-Cash Items: The company recorded losses of $0.8 million related to the change in fair value of SEPA/warrant/revenue base redemption liabilities and $0.8 million for the contingent earnout liability.
Guidance, Outlook, Risks, and Unusual Items
- Going Concern Warning: Management has raised substantial doubt about the company's ability to continue as a going concern for the next 12 months without additional financing. Existing cash is deemed insufficient to fund projected liquidity requirements.
- Recent Capital Raises (Post-Period):
- Private Placement: Closed May 2, 2025, raising approximately $22.0 million gross proceeds from the sale of 5.5 million shares at $4.00/share.
- Debt Amendments: Received waivers for prior default events related to Series A Preferred Stock conversions and extended deadlines for audited financial statements.
- Reimbursement Status: TriNav received a second permanent HCPCS code (C8004) effective April 1, 2025, providing reimbursement clarity for mapping procedures.
- Internal Controls: The company identified material weaknesses in internal controls over financial reporting, including insufficient trained resources, inadequate controls over patent costs, R&D accruals, and complex financial instruments (SEPA, Warrants, OrbiMed debt).
- Preferred Stock: Series A Convertible Preferred Stock conversion price was reset to $5.277 in February 2025, triggering conversions of 365,000 shares.
